Kruger National Park is one of South Africa's most iconic national parks, boasting a wealth of wildlife and incredible scenery. Spanning an impressive two million hectares in size, the national park offers visitors an unforgettable safari experience. With over 500 species of birds, 150 mammal species, 50 fish species, 35 amphibian species and 113 reptile species, the Kruger National Park and surrounding private game reserves are home to a diverse range of fauna and flora.

Sabi Sand Lodges
Nestled in the southwestern corner of the legendary Greater Kruger National Park, the Sabi Sand Reserve is a jewel of the African wilderness. This pristine sanctuary is not only renowned for its breathtaking natural beauty but also for hosting some of Africa's most exclusive and luxurious safari lodges. Famed for its exceptionally high density of wildlife and intimate, up-close animal encounters, the Sabi Sand is particularly renowned for its leopard sightings.
Iconic safari names like Sabi Sabi, Mala Mala, Londolozi, and Singita call this reserve home, offering unparalleled wildlife viewing experiences, particularly for the elusive leopard, thanks to years of careful conservation and habituation. These lodges blend seamlessly into the landscape, providing guests with world-class service, exquisite dining, and intimate encounters with the Big Five, making every safari an unforgettable journey into the heart of the wild.

MalaMala Lodges
MalaMala is more than just a game reserve; it's the blueprint for luxury photographic safaris in South Africa. Established in 1927, it's considered one of the best reserves in Africa, consistently offering incredible wildlife viewing. This vast, thriving wilderness covers an impressive 13,300 hectares, providing an unspoiled habitat for a diverse range of species.
Bordered by the Sabie River, a permanent water source, this area attracts an incredible concentration of animals, including the "Big Five." Its unique location offers exciting and exclusive wildlife encounters, without the usual crowds. Within the reserve are four exceptional camps, designed to blend with the natural environment while providing top-tier comfort, service, and immersive safari adventures.

Kapama Lodges
Located in South Africa, Kapama Private Game Reserve offers a luxury safari experience in the heart of the bushveld. Spanning 13,000 hectares, the reserve is home to the "Big 5": lions, leopards, rhinos, elephants, and Cape buffaloes. With a wide range of safari lodges and tented camps, Kapama caters to various preferences and budgets, ensuring a comfortable stay for every guest.

Balule Lodges
Within the magnificent Balule Game Reserve, a collection of truly exclusive lodges offers an unparalleled, immersive escape into the wild heart of South Africa. Spanning an impressive 40,000 hectares, this sanctuary is without a doubt one of the best places for viewing diverse wildlife and an exceptional array of birdlife, all set against the backdrop of stunning, 180° views along the Olifants River.
Picking a lodge in Balule means choosing your unique window into the African bushveld. Options range from authentic, rustic bush camps to opulent, elegant lodges, suiting every taste and budget.
